Radar Senate Alloy Slalom Ski w/ Double Vector BOA Bindings
Featuring a specialized Alloy Hybrid architecture, the Radar Senate Alloy is the definitive mechanical solution for skiers requiring symmetrical lateral control and a dampened feel. This ski utilizes a Paulownia Wood core with Carbon stringers to deliver superior hydrodynamic lift with natural flex rebound. The hardware architecture focuses on symmetrical micro-adjustment, utilizing a Double Vector BOA Binding system to ensure a secure, zero-slip physical connection with dial-fit precision for both feet.
Technology-driven Grip Rails provide a specialized shield against skipping during aggressive turn initiation. The Senate Alloy Double BOA focuses on ownership value through its “Stable-Performance” geometry—engineered to perform in both choppy offshore and glass-calm water. Reliability is reinforced by the high-torque fin block and 316 stainless steel hardware designed to mitigate oxidation. This setup is the premier choice for athletes prioritizing high-output energy transfer and professional-grade carving continuity.

Radar Senate Alloy w/ Double Vector BOA
| Construction | Paulownia Wood / PU Hybrid Core (Alloy Series) |
| Binding System | Double Vector BOA (H3 Coiler Dial System) |
| Support Level | Maximum Lateral Stability (360-degree Foot Wrap) |
| Optimal Speed | 26 mph - 32 mph |
| Performance Profile | Superior vibration damping in choppy water conditions |
| Key Feature | Consistent uniform pressure from dual BOA dials for elite control |
